CVE-2025-59803 is a signature spoofing vulnerability in Foxit PDF Editor and Reader that allows attackers to embed triggers (e.g., JavaScript) in PDF documents that execute during the signing process, causing the signed document to differ from what the signer reviewed. The vulnerability affects Foxit PDF Editor and Reader before versions 2025.2.1, 14.0.1, and 13.2.1. It was published on December 11, 2025, and carries a CVSS v3.1 base score of 5.3 (Medium), classified under CWE-347 (Improper Verification of Cryptographic Signature) (Red Hat CVE, Foxit Security Bulletins).
The root cause is classified as CWE-347 (Improper Verification of Cryptographic Signature), where Foxit PDF Editor and Reader fail to prevent embedded triggers — such as JavaScript actions — from modifying document content during or after the signing process. An attacker crafts a malicious PDF containing triggers tied to signing events; when a signer opens and reviews the document, the content appears legitimate, but upon applying the digital signature, the triggers silently alter content on other pages or within optional content layers (OCGs) without any explicit warning to the signer. This results in the cryptographically signed document containing content that was never reviewed or approved by the signer. The attack requires no privileges but does require user interaction (the victim must open and sign the crafted PDF) (Red Hat CVE, Foxit Security Bulletins).
Successful exploitation undermines the integrity and trustworthiness of digital signatures in PDF documents, as the signed content can differ materially from what the signer reviewed and intended to approve. This can lead to unauthorized document modifications, falsification of legally or contractually binding signed documents, and compromised document verification processes. There is no confidentiality or availability impact; the primary risk is to document integrity in workflows that rely on Foxit-generated digital signatures (Red Hat CVE).

Users should upgrade Foxit PDF Editor and Reader to one of these fixed versions immediately. As interim mitigations, organizations should disable JavaScript execution in Foxit PDF settings (Preferences > JavaScript > uncheck "Enable JavaScript Actions"), implement strict PDF review processes before signing, and exercise caution when signing PDFs received from untrusted sources (Foxit Security Bulletins).
The vulnerability received limited public attention at the time of disclosure. It was noted in automated CVE tracking feeds and patch management platforms such as Patch My PC, and was detected by Tenable Nessus plugins (IDs 266310 and 266311). No significant researcher commentary or media coverage has been identified beyond standard vulnerability database entries (Tenable Nessus).
